Some dhol players contact it kaharva, its technological title, when other gamers in Punjab call it luddi to make reference to the dance of that name. Using the kind of dhol-taking part in that created inside the U.K., the title chaal was adopted, almost certainly in reference into the "chaal" (actions) it accompanies in present day bhangra. On the other hand, that time period is just not utilised somewhere else. Johnny Kalsi is actually a UK Dhol participant that established a syllabus to teach the art of participating in this instrument. While there isn't a official syllabus or phrasing for the learning system, he took the North Indian language of Tabla to visualise the beats as phonetic phrases for making Understanding simpler.[six][site necessary]
The drum contains a wood barrel with animal hide or synthetic pores and skin stretched about its open up ends, covering them totally. These skins could be stretched or loosened using a tightening mechanism made up of either interwoven ropes, or nuts and bolts. Tightening or loosening the skins subtly alters the pitch of the drum seem. The stretched skin on one of several ends is thicker and makes a deep, low-frequency (higher bass) seem and the opposite thinner just one makes a better-frequency seem. Dhols with artificial, or plastic, treble skins are frequent.
